Selecting for plants and animals with useful traits

Biology
1 answer:
nignag [31]3 years ago
3 0
If you have 2 plants, take wheat for example. 
If there's one species who can produce lots of grain but takes a long time to grow, and there's a different species who produces very little grain but grows quickly, many farmers will try and get both of the good traits.

If they want fast-growing wheat with lots of grain, then they'll breed them together and hope that they get a species with both of the useful traits.

The same goes for animals. E.g, cows that are very big but don't produce much meat and a cow that's small but produces lots of meat in proportion.

Of the following, which is the MOST specific classification category? A) Class B) Genus C) Order D) Phylum
kotykmax [81]

B) Genus

The order from the broadest to most specific is

  1. Domain
  2. Kingdom
  3. Phylum
  4. Class
  5. Order
  6. Family
  7. Genus
  8. Species
